Short-term and long-term implications of advocacy campaigns should be carefully<br />
considered. When NGOs advocated for a government crackdown on logg<strong>in</strong>g, illegal<br />
small-scale logg<strong>in</strong>g was <strong>in</strong>terrupted while concessionaires cont<strong>in</strong>ued their activities<br />
unchecked. In some cases, owners of small firms who were not affect<strong>in</strong>g the<br />
environment as much as concessionaires (like the one which cut the logs pictured<br />
below <strong>in</strong> Kratie prov<strong>in</strong>ce) lost their livelihoods. Therefore the expressed goal of<br />
susta<strong>in</strong>able forestry management was not atta<strong>in</strong>ed.<br />

Sett<strong>in</strong>g Appropriate and Feasible<br />
Objectives<br />
Once an advocacy agenda is determ<strong>in</strong>ed and<br />
support identified, specific and realistic objectives<br />
should be set to avoid creat<strong>in</strong>g unreasonable<br />
expectations and eventual disappo<strong>in</strong>tments. With<br />
few exceptions, objectives have not been well<br />
articulated <strong>in</strong> NGO advocacy campaigns as<br />
profiled <strong>in</strong> this study. The absence of specific<br />
objectives is an <strong>in</strong>dicator of weak network<strong>in</strong>g and<br />
highlights an important capacity weakness for<br />
NGOs.<br />
The notable exception <strong>in</strong> this study is the<br />
Commune Council Election Law lobby<strong>in</strong>g. When<br />
election monitor<strong>in</strong>g coalitions decided to start the<br />
campaign, at least twenty possible objectives were<br />
identified. With the benefit of technical assistance,<br />
the coalitions were able to narrow the list to the<br />
three most important issues. Even with<strong>in</strong> these<br />
three primary objectives, the Commune Council<br />
Election Law lobby<strong>in</strong>g players understood that<br />
they had an ambitious agenda. From the start<br />
advocates understood that the short-run<br />
objectives were not likely to be achieved.<br />
Therefore, advocates prepared a fallback position<br />
for one of the objectives:<br />
if the government was not<br />
will<strong>in</strong>g to make the<br />
National Election<br />
Committee an<br />
<strong>in</strong>dependent agency, then<br />
all parties represented <strong>in</strong><br />
the National Assembly<br />
should be <strong>in</strong>vited to sit on<br />
the committee.<br />
Short- and longterm<br />
objectives set by<br />
advocates are a good<br />
<strong>in</strong>dication of the strength<br />
of that sector and its<br />
advocacy campaign. A<br />
strong sector will have<br />
good networks and be<br />
able to set higher<br />
objectives than m<strong>in</strong>imum<br />
<strong>in</strong>ternational standards.<br />
A weaker sector will aim for the m<strong>in</strong>imum<br />
standards or will not have any articulated<br />
objectives. To illustrate, labor unions <strong>in</strong> <strong>Cambodia</strong><br />
currently seek to obta<strong>in</strong> the m<strong>in</strong>imum labor<br />
standards set by the ILO and they have not<br />
barga<strong>in</strong>ed with employers for better conditions<br />
beyond the m<strong>in</strong>imum standards. Similarly, the<br />
child rights movement simply aims to hold the<br />
government accountable for the provisions of the<br />
UN Convention on the Rights of the Child.<br />
In sett<strong>in</strong>g their objectives, advocates need to<br />
understand what people will receive <strong>in</strong> exchange<br />
for concessions and propose alternative solutions<br />
if the campaign obta<strong>in</strong>s the concessions. If a law<br />
is passed to ban logg<strong>in</strong>g, for example, advocates<br />
need to th<strong>in</strong>k about how people who no longer<br />
generate <strong>in</strong>come from logg<strong>in</strong>g can earn their liv<strong>in</strong>g.<br />
<strong>Advocacy</strong> cannot be fully successful unless the<br />
system allows people ways to earn a legitimate<br />
liv<strong>in</strong>g; some voices question whether civil society<br />
organizations have always considered the entire<br />
picture which <strong>in</strong>cludes the impact of a potentially<br />
successful campaign (see above box). Advocates<br />
must place themselves <strong>in</strong> a context of negotiation<br />
and be aware that the outcome must be someth<strong>in</strong>g<br />
that all sides can live with. When proposed<br />
changes are threaten<strong>in</strong>g to a particular group, it is<br />
best to proceed with small steps that will gradually<br />
sensitize affected stakeholders to the issue.<br />
